A collection of the NBA star’s tacky jewelry, shoes and jerseys — and now it’s officially up for auction.
A diamond-encrusted NBA Championship ring complete with the words “Bling Bling” engraved on the side … prototypes of Kobe’s shoes … Bryant’s high school jersey — it’s all up for sale.
As we previously reported, Kobe sued his mom to prevent her from selling the memorabilia … claiming she had no ownership rights to the merchandise.
But Pamela Bryant — along with her husband Jellybean — fought back … claiming Kobe had gifted the stuff to them over the years and they had every right to sell it.
Last week, the two sides hammered out a settlement agreement … in which Kobe allowed his folks to sell off 10% of what they had originally tried to auction … and the items are pretty interesting.
As part of the settlement, half the proceeds from 4 key items — including Kobe’s palladium 2000 All-Star ring — will go to support one of his favorite causes: the social action campaign around the anti-bullying documentary “Bully.”
